present it in an Excel spreadsheet with the following calculations in a format you feel is appropriate:
Wind Turbine: The annual generation (MWh/year) and the levelized cost of wind power supply ($/MWh) in real 2018 $$, based on the following inputs:
100 megawatt wind farm
Capacity factor (average annual generation of electricity as a percentage of maximum rated generated at ideal wind speeds): 35%
Capital cost: $2 million per MW
20 year life
5% discount rate
Annual Operating cost= $1,000,000/yr
High-Efficiency House: NPV, IRR, payback period (years) and benefit-cost ratio of a high efficiency house:
Incremental capital cost of a high efficiency house $10,000
DSM utility rebate of $2,000
Annual electricity savings: 2,000 kWh
Consistent savings over 30 years
Average electricity rate for your home city (see utility tariff for residential, Step 1)
Assume a real electricity price escalation of 2%
5% discount rate
In a spreadsheet
Have two worksheets with the wind power and high efficiency house.
Use formulae to make the calculations (capacity factor, levelized cost, NPV, IRR, payback and benefit-cost ratio).
